summarylogtreecommitdiffstats
diff options
context:
space:
mode:
authorJeff Hughes2022-02-26 15:37:05 -0500
committerJeff Hughes2022-02-26 15:37:05 -0500
commit23d0261a58398c62b8e7fb834ea900e4c46d211c (patch)
tree69942f8c215285e76255cc2781860a76eec85459
parentf5d4ed3121bd909c8646ee513ed8ed31e05fe485 (diff)
downloadaur-23d0261a58398c62b8e7fb834ea900e4c46d211c.tar.gz
Bump to v2.0.0
-rw-r--r--.SRCINFO11
-rw-r--r--PKGBUILD12
2 files changed, 11 insertions, 12 deletions
diff --git a/.SRCINFO b/.SRCINFO
index 01e88bbd9f5b..685362d0c5db 100644
--- a/.SRCINFO
+++ b/.SRCINFO
@@ -1,18 +1,17 @@
pkgbase = shellcaster
- pkgdesc = ncurses-based TUI podcast manager
- pkgver = 1.2.1
+ pkgdesc = Terminal-based TUI podcast manager
+ pkgver = 2.0.0
pkgrel = 1
url = https://github.com/jeff-hughes/shellcaster
arch = x86_64
arch = i686
arch = aarch64
license = GPL3
- makedepends = rust>=1.42.0
- depends = ncurses>=6.0
+ makedepends = rust>=1.56.0
depends = sqlite>=3.23.0
depends = openssl>=1.1.0
backup = etc/shellcaster/config.toml
- source = shellcaster-1.2.1.tar.gz::https://github.com/jeff-hughes/shellcaster/archive/v1.2.1.tar.gz
- sha256sums = 157f6c3be9831a668c74cc433ac5a8ff0c0a80a91b60bf1e7d60b7abe89d4aa4
+ source = shellcaster-2.0.0.tar.gz::https://github.com/jeff-hughes/shellcaster/archive/v2.0.0.tar.gz
+ sha256sums = afee3b865f076e6fffcfba6744cb79edfef08d181ce51d1c1e2ea49e31b71588
pkgname = shellcaster
diff --git a/PKGBUILD b/PKGBUILD
index 51abc490ffc6..61a488889061 100644
--- a/PKGBUILD
+++ b/PKGBUILD
@@ -1,23 +1,23 @@
# Maintainer: Jeff Hughes <jeff.hughes@gmail.com>
pkgname=shellcaster
-pkgver=1.2.1
+pkgver=2.0.0
pkgrel=1
-pkgdesc="ncurses-based TUI podcast manager"
+pkgdesc="Terminal-based TUI podcast manager"
arch=('x86_64' 'i686' 'aarch64')
url="https://github.com/jeff-hughes/shellcaster"
license=('GPL3')
-depends=('ncurses>=6.0' 'sqlite>=3.23.0' 'openssl>=1.1.0')
-makedepends=('rust>=1.42.0')
+depends=('sqlite>=3.23.0' 'openssl>=1.1.0')
+makedepends=('rust>=1.56.0')
backup=("etc/${pkgname}/config.toml")
source=("${pkgname}-${pkgver}.tar.gz::https://github.com/jeff-hughes/${pkgname}/archive/v$pkgver.tar.gz")
-sha256sums=('157f6c3be9831a668c74cc433ac5a8ff0c0a80a91b60bf1e7d60b7abe89d4aa4')
+sha256sums=('afee3b865f076e6fffcfba6744cb79edfef08d181ce51d1c1e2ea49e31b71588')
package() {
cd "$srcdir/$pkgname-$pkgver"
- cargo install --no-track --locked --no-default-features --features "wide,native-tls" --root "${pkgdir}/usr" --path .
+ cargo install --no-track --locked --no-default-features --features "native_certs" --root "${pkgdir}/usr" --path .
rm -f "${pkgdir}"/usr/.crate*
install -Dm644 ./config.toml "${pkgdir}/etc/${pkgname}/config.toml"